Responsible Gambling Statement

We are committed to promoting responsible gambling practices. Sports betting should be viewed as entertainment, not as a source of income or a solution to financial problems. Warning signs of problem gambling include betting more than you can afford to lose, chasing losses, borrowing money to gamble, and gambling interfering with work or relationships.

If you or someone you know is experiencing problems with gambling, help is available. The National Council on Problem Gambling provides resources at ncpgambling.org. The National Problem Gambling Helpline is available 24 hours a day at 1-800-522-4700. Gamblers Anonymous offers support through their website at gamblersanonymous.org.

Most regulated sportsbooks offer responsible gambling tools including deposit limits, loss limits, session time limits, and self-exclusion options. We encourage all bettors to use these tools proactively.
